摘要: 一、单例模式 定义:保证一个类只有一个实例,并且提供一个访问它的全局访问点。 实现:用一个变量标识当前是否已经为某个类创建过对象,如果是,则在下一次获取这个类的实例时,直接返回之前创建的对象。 可以被实例化,且实例化一次,再次实例化生成的也是第一个实例。 Vuex的设计思想:vuex全局维护一个对象 阅读全文
posted @ 2019-10-24 23:25 1220x 阅读(185) 评论(0) 推荐(0) 编辑
摘要: 一、css sprites(雪碧图或精灵图) 网页图片处理的一种方式,它允许你将一个页面涉及到的所有零星图片都包含到一张大图中,当访问页面时,载入的图片就不会像以前那样一副一副的慢慢的显示出来了。 原理:使用background-image属性,background-position属性定位某个图片 阅读全文
posted @ 2019-10-24 22:32 1220x 阅读(181) 评论(0) 推荐(0) 编辑
摘要: 一、区别: 响应式布局等于流动网格布局,自适应布局等于使用固定分割点来进行布局 二、响应式布局 实现不同屏幕分辨率的终端上浏览网页的不同展示方式 1、设置meta标签 下面的视图标签告诉浏览器,使用设备的宽度作为视图宽度并禁止初始的缩放。在<head>标签里加入这个meta标签。 2、通过媒体查询来 阅读全文
posted @ 2019-10-24 21:58 1220x 阅读(348) 评论(0) 推荐(0) 编辑
摘要: 一、float造成的效果 1、使元素本身变成了类似于inline-block的元素 2、使包裹它的元素忽略它的高度,即父元素没有了高度 下面的例子:给子元素box设置了height:100px;此时的父元素height也是100px。 给子元素box设置float:left之后,父元素的高度变成了0 阅读全文
posted @ 2019-10-24 21:47 1220x 阅读(420) 评论(0) 推荐(0) 编辑
摘要: 一、this 一般情况下,this是在运行时动态指定的,指向调用它的对象。 在箭头函数中,没有自己的this值,它的this值继承自父作用域,是词法作用域,在定义的时候就被指定了,之后也不变。 二、call、apply、bind的相同点 1、都是用来改变函数的this指向的,执行目标函数的时候把目标 阅读全文
posted @ 2019-10-24 20:59 1220x 阅读(127) 评论(0) 推荐(0) 编辑
摘要: 一、什么是闭包 简单来说,闭包就是可以访问另一个函数内部变量的函数。可以简单的理解成在一个函数内部定义的函数。 二、闭包的用处 一个是可以读取函数内部的变量,另一个就是让这些变量的值始终保持在内存中。 三、闭包使用的注意事项 闭包的使用可能会造成内存泄漏、影响网页的性能。需要在退出函数之前,将不使用 阅读全文
posted @ 2019-10-24 20:17 1220x 阅读(102) 评论(0) 推荐(0) 编辑
摘要: 一、.gitignore文件 忽略文件:会忽略该文件中的 二、README.md 文件 三、LICENSE 文件 主流来源协议 四、git的工作区 git仓库:最终确定为文件保存到仓库,成为一个新的版本,并且对他人可见 暂存区:暂存以及修改的文件,最后统一提交到git仓库 工作区:添加、编辑、修改文 阅读全文
posted @ 2019-10-22 09:15 1220x 阅读(144) 评论(0) 推荐(0) 编辑
摘要: PS: 1、当安装别人的项目时: npm install 安装的包既有devDependencies里面的,也有dependencies里面的 2、当打包自己的项目时: 使用--save安装的打包都打进去, 使用--save-dev安装的不进行打包, 3、 --save 简写 -S; 装入depen 阅读全文
posted @ 2019-10-21 21:21 1220x 阅读(339) 评论(0) 推荐(0) 编辑
摘要: 一、 MUI不同于Mint-UI,MUI只是开发出来的一套很好用的代码片段,里面提供了配置的样式,配置的HTML代码段,类似于Bootstrap; 而Mint-UI,是真正的组件库,是使用了Vue技术封装出来的成套的组件,可以无缝的和VUE项目进行集成开发; 因此,从体验上来说,Mint-UI体验更 阅读全文
posted @ 2019-10-21 21:06 1220x 阅读(350) 评论(0) 推荐(0) 编辑
摘要: 一、安装 如果在一个模块化工程中使用它,必须通过Vue.use()明确安装路由功能: 二、步骤 1、导入VueRouter包 2、手动安装VUeRouter 3、导入组件 4、创建路由对象 5、子路由 6、将路由挂载到vm上 // 注意:App这个组件,是通过 vm 实例的render函数渲染出来的 阅读全文
posted @ 2019-10-21 17:36 1220x 阅读(98) 评论(0) 推荐(0) 编辑